Key Features
- PCIe Gen3 Support: The PI7C21P100NH is compliant with PCIe 3.0 specifications, ensuring compatibility with the latest generation of PCIe devices and offering data transfer rates of up to 8.0 GT/s per lane.
- High Port Density: With a configuration of 10 lanes and 4 ports, this packet switch can effectively manage data traffic between multiple devices, optimizing system performance and resource utilization.
- Low Latency: Designed for minimal internal latency, the PI7C21P100NH ensures swift data packet processing, which is critical for applications that demand quick response times.
- Advanced Power Management: Incorporating power management features such as L1 substates, the switch contributes to reduced power consumption, making it suitable for energy-efficient systems.
- Quality of Service (QoS): The built-in QoS capabilities allow for prioritization of traffic, ensuring that critical data is transmitted with minimal delay.

Technical Specifications
| Attribute |
Details |
| Product |
PCIe Packet Switch |
| Part Number |
PI7C21P100NH |
| PCIe Version |
3.0 |
| Lanes |
10 |
| Ports |
4 |
| Data Rate |
8.0 GT/s per lane |
| Brand |
Diodes Incorporated |
